Corvette C6R GT2, Next gen V8 mentioned

So the corvette GT1 has been around for ten years now, and they have decided to race in the more popular gt2 series.
but new regulations next year will make the corvette team use a 5.5L version based on GMs Next Generation small block. sounds interesting, and I wonder what features will come in this motor.
